Bitha Akbar - Sitarganj, Udham Singh Nagar
Bitha Akbar is a village situated in the Sitarganj tehsil of Udham Singh Nagar district, Uttarakhand. It is located approximately 7 km from the tehsil headquarters in Sitarganj and around 52 km from the district headquarters in Rudrapur. Bhitaura serves as the Gram Panchayat for Bitha Akbar village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Bitha Akbar is 056137. The village covers a total geographical area of 180.04 hectares and falls under the 262405 pincode. Sitarganj is the nearest town, located about 7 km away.
Bitha Akbar village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Sitarganj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Nainital-Udhamsingh Nagar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Bitha Akbar
As per Census 2011, Bitha Akbar village has a total population of 1,004 people, consisting of 528 males and 476 females. The village has 173 households and a sex ratio of 901 females per 1,000 males. There are 146 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 541 literate and 463 illiterate residents.
Detailed gender-wise population figures for Bitha Akbar are given below:
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 1,004 | 528 | 476 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 146 | 80 | 66 |
| Literate Population | 541 | 315 | 226 |
| Illiterate Population | 463 | 213 | 250 |

Transport and Connectivity of Bitha Akbar
Bitha Akbar is connected by an all-weather road, while public transport facilities are available within 2-5 km of the village.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Private Bus Service | Yes | Available within village |
| Railway Station | No | - |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Sitarganj to Bitha Akbar is about 7 km, with a usual travel time of around 15-30 minutes. Similarly, the road distance from Rudrapur to Bitha Akbar is about 52 km, with the usual travel time around ~1.5 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
